Sundura is *not* called Sunbrella, as I think was suggested above. Sundura is Sundura and Sunbrella is Sunbrella; two distinctively different materials made by different manufacturers.

Despite young BugsyG's family being in the marine canvas business, he has confused SUNBRELLA and SUNDURA. They are two different fabrics.

Sunbrella is the trademark name of an acrylic fabric woven by Glen Raven Mills and used in premium marine canvas applications like bimini tops, forward shelters, etc. The Wm. J. Mills products all use Sunbrella fabric, and these products have shown outstanding durability.

SUNDURA is a trademark name of PPG Industry's and is associated with polyester fabrics that have a polyurethane top coating to enhace water resistance. It is often used for boat covers.

I have an Overtons Sundura cover on my Eastport. I fits well and still looks like new after a year of constant use. I added 3 support bows to help water drain and to handle the weight of snow.
